On Tuesday, the State Board of Elections will certify the results, which show Republican Renee Ellmers has defeated Democratic incumbent Bob Etheridge for the 2nd District seat in Congress. Rep. Etheridge conceded this afternoon. The county-by-county recount results can be found here.

U.S. Rep. Bob Etheridge finally acknowledged Friday what the numbers have said since Nov. 2. He has lost a seat he’s held for 14 years to a political newcomer and Tea Party darling, Renee Ellmers.

“The numbers confirm that despite the incredible support we had – and neither candidate getting to 50 percent – in the end we came up just a little too short,” Etheridge said in his statement.
